adverb
formal
C1
property
1
in a clear, convincing way
in a way that is clear and makes people believe you
用法模式:
[someone] argues/explains [something] cogently
常见错误:
Don’t confuse the adverb (cogently) with the adjective (cogent). Place it near the verb it describes (e.g., “explained it cogently,” not usually “a cogently explanation”).
近义词
convincingly (More common and slightly less formal.)
|
persuasively (Emphasizes influencing others, not just logic.)
|
coherently (Focuses on being organized and easy to follow.)
|
lucidly (Emphasizes clarity, especially in explanations.)
反义词
unconvincingly (Opposite effect: fails to persuade.)
|
incoherently (Opposite in clarity: hard to follow or illogical.)

例句
- She argued cogently that the policy would hurt small businesses.
- The report cogently explains why the costs have risen so sharply.
- He spoke cogently and answered each question with clear evidence.
